Strusin PLS22

High-Range Water Reducing Admixture, Based on Polycarboxylate - lignosulphonate

The Strusin PLS22 product img - Strusin PLS22

Strusin PLS22 is differentiated from conventional superplasticizers in that it is based on a unique carboxylic ether polymer with long lateral chains and lignosulphonates. This greatly improves cement dispersion. At the start of the mixing process electrocstatic dispersion occurs but the presence of the lateral chains, linked to the polymer backbone. Generate a steric hindrance which stabilizes the cement particle’s capacity to separate and disperse. This mechanism considerably reduces the water demand in flowable concrete.

Uses

  • Specifically developed for use in high quality concrete for workability retention at low water content.
  • Provides good pumpable concrete
  • Recommended for piling and mass concrete pours with improved cohesion.

Advantages

  • High range water reducing property allows the production of high quality concrete without excessive cement contents-ensures improved durability.
  • Improved cohesion and particle dispersion minimizes segregation and bleeding and improves pumpability.
  • Chloride free, safe for use in precast, prestressed and reinforced concrete.

Standards compliance

Strusin PLS22 conforms with BS 5075 Part 3 and with ASTM C494 as Type A and Type F, depending on dosage used.

Instructions for use

  • Compatibility: Struplast PLS22 is compatible with other STRUMIX admixtures in the same concrete mix. All admixtures should be added to the concrete separately and must not be premixed together prior to addition. The performance of concrete containing more than one admixture should be assessed by trial mixes.
  • Struplast PLS22 is suitable for use with all types of Portland cements, SRC cements and cement replacement materials such as PFA, GGBFS and microsilica.
  • The use of a combination of admixtures in the same concrete mix and or cement replacements may alter the setting time. Trials should always be conducted to determine such setting times.
